Desired Experience & Qualifications:

  • SLPA certification and current state license required
  • Experience in elementary, middle, and/or high school settings preferred
  • Strong communication and collaboration skills
  • Ability to adapt quickly to new environments and teams
  • Passion for helping students achieve their fullest potential

Role Responsibilities:

  • Support speech-language pathology services under the supervision of a licensed SLP
  • Collaborate with educational staff to implement individualized student treatment plans
  • Document student progress and maintain accurate records
  • Assist with screenings and assessments as guided
  • Engage in ongoing professional development and contribute to a positive school culture
